After the recent Sino-Indian-South Tibet conflict was exposed, the strength of the two armies in the areas near the Sino-Indian border has attracted a lot of attention. One of the views is very interesting, that is, because the Indian-controlled southern Tibet area reaches 90,000 square kilometers, and its overall climatic conditions are better, the Indian army has deployed a large number of troops in southern Tibet, and the People's Liberation Army is at a disadvantage in military strength compared with the Indian army in southern Tibet.

Indian Army is currently in the eastern section, that is, the garrison of southern Tibet has a total of 4 troops and one division, namely the 4th Mountain Army, the 3rd Mountain Army, the 17th Mountain Army, the 33rd Mountain Army and the 23rd Independent Infantry Division of the Indian Army. In addition to other Indian armed forces, , the total force reached 200,000. Also in the eastern section, Western Theater Command mainly deploys 3 brigade-level combat units, namely 1 heavy synthetic brigade and 2 mountain combat brigades. In addition, our army's part of the border defense force in the eastern section has a total force of about 50,000. The comparison between the forces between China and India in southern Tibet is 1:4, and our army is indeed at a disadvantage in terms of force.

This situation has been used by the Indian government for a long time in the past to promote it. India believes that with its huge military advantage, even if the Indian army cannot seize more actual control area, there is still no problem blocking the People's Liberation Army's attack. Because the Indian army's armored combat forces are mainly deployed in the western section, the eastern section uses permanent fortifications and towed artillery regiments as the main combat forces. In the entire eastern section of the Indian Army, there was only one tank brigade, a total of 108 main battle tanks and 60 BMP-2 infantry fighting vehicles. It lacked offensive capabilities, but had strong defensive capabilities.

If the Eastern Section Indian Army is split with Mountain Division as the combat unit, then the Eastern Section Indian Army has a total of 12 mountain divisions, each mountain infantry division has 3 mountain infantry brigades and 1 mountain artillery brigade. In other words, the Eastern Section Indian Army had a total of about 36 mountain infantry brigades and 12 mountain artillery brigades. The Indian Army’s mountain infantry brigade is the same as our army’s synthetic battalion . There is no regiment-level command structure below the brigade, only 3 mountain infantry battalions and 1 mountain artillery battalion. In order to ensure mobility, this mountain artillery battalion is generally only equipped with mortars and , and does not even have light towed artillery.

In order to ensure mobility, the Indian Army's mountain artillery brigade was only equipped with 105mm caliber towing artillery. The 4th Mountain Army and the 3rd Mountain Army have strong artillery combat power, each equipped with an army-level 155mm artillery regiment and equipped with 24 FH-77B type 155mm towed howitzers. In other words, the large caliber artillery of the Indian army in the eastern section is 48 FH-77B. As for the K-9 self-propelled artillery imported from South Korea, it is classified as the combat force of the armored force , and is equipped with the Western Section Indian Army and the Central Section Indian Army.

In view of the actual situation of the Southern Indian Army in Tibet, the Western Theater Command Army began to greatly increase the proportion of equipment for technical weapons when the number of troops on the front line was not prevailing. The most obvious thing is artillery equipment. The construction of the army artillery in the Western Theater Command shows very obvious characteristics of large-caliber and long-range. When the range has been met, the long-range rocket launcher troops began to emphasize their ability to strike against meter-level targets. The conventional 155mm body tube artillery was originally relatively high in strike accuracy, so they began to pursue further improvement in range and began to expand the usage ratio of bottom-mounted bombs and rocket extended-range bombs .

While India was crazily hyping the conflict in southern Tibet, the People's Liberation Army also began to bring its unmanned combat equipment to the field. Recently, a synthetic division of the Southern Xinjiang Military Region, which uses southern Tibet as one of the main imaginary battlefields, directly displayed its unmanned tank when participating in the plateau joint combat drill. In addition to a small caliber cannon, this unmanned tank is also equipped with 2 bazooka and 2 "Red Arrow-73D" anti-tank missiles. Compared with the early "Red Arrow-73" anti-tank missiles, the current "Red Arrow-73D" armor-breaking depth has been increased to 800 mm, and its control wire is as long as 3,000 meters.Its characteristic is that it is cheap. The foreign trade version of "Red Arrow-73E" system is only priced at RMB 360,000, and the price of an missile, is RMB 56,000. It is also because of this that our army currently mainly uses it to attack various targets such as fortifications. This time, the unmanned tank of a synthetic division of the Southern Xinjiang Military Region carried two "Red Arrow-73D" anti-tank missiles, which was obviously to "open cans" for various permanent fortifications of the Southern Indian Army.

Unmanned Combat Vehicle is actually just a part of our army's unmanned combat system. In this live-fire exercise by a synthetic division in the Southern Xinjiang Military Region, its combat mode is to clear obstacles by unmanned vehicles, and then use the drone "bee swarm" to attack the target by suicide. The synthesis division even used the unmanned helicopter that threw mortar shells to carry the 95 rifle to simulate the precise point killing of enemy individual targets. This combat mode is obviously very suitable for dealing with the southern Tibetan and Indian army, which has the advantage in military strength. What is more interesting is that the rescue UAV used by the 82nd Army was modified from the GQ-680 reconnaissance drone of the Aerospace Corporation. The original GQ-680 reconnaissance drone was able to carry 8 missiles to perform air-to-ground strike missions. After modification, a wounded person lying on a stretcher can be transported, with a maximum load capacity of 260 kilograms. I just don’t know whether it has modular modification capabilities, and can flexibly switch between the detection and attack integrated drone and the rescue drone.
